Similarly, conventional Chinese law gave method to westernisation towards the final years of the Qing Dynasty in the form of six non-public law codes based mainly on the Japanese model of German law. Today Taiwanese law retains the closest affinity to the codifications from that period, because of the break up between Chiang Kai-shek’s nationalists, who fled there, and Mao Zedong’s communists who won control of the mainland in 1949. The present authorized infrastructure in the People’s Republic of China was heavily influenced by Soviet Socialist law, which essentially inflates administrative law at the expense of personal law rights. Due to fast industrialisation, right now China is undergoing a means of reform, at least when it comes to financial, if not social and political, rights. A new contract code in 1999 represented a move away from administrative domination. Furthermore, after negotiations lasting fifteen years, in 2001 China joined the World Trade Organization.

Max Weber famously argued that the state is that which controls the monopoly on the legitimate use of force. The navy and police perform enforcement at the request of the federal government or the courts. The term failed state refers to states that can’t implement or enforce insurance policies; their police and army not management safety and order and society strikes into anarchy, the absence of government.
